Shipping Scale Buying Guide: What Actually Matters

Buying the best shipping scales comes down to matching capacity, precision, and features to your actual shipping volume. Here is what to consider based on what we learned from testing and from surveying 15 small business owners.

Match capacity to your heaviest package

Most e-commerce parcels fall between 1 and 25 pounds, which means an 88 to 110 pound scale covers the vast majority of sellers. If you ship freight, cast iron cookware, or industrial supplies, jump to 400+ lb models like the Fuzion 440lb or Smart Weigh 440lb.

Our survey of 15 small business owners found that 73 percent ship packages under 25 pounds, 22 percent ship between 25 and 100 pounds, and just 5 percent ship above 100 pounds. A 110 lb scale is the sweet spot for most people.

Understand readability vs accuracy

Readability is the smallest increment a scale displays, while accuracy is how close that reading is to the true weight. The Weighmax W-2809 and Fuzion 88lb both offer 0.1 oz readability, which is great for jewelry and craft items. Heavy-duty 440 lb scales often drop to 6 oz or 10g readability because absolute precision matters less at higher weights.

Tare and hold functions explained

The tare function zeros out the weight of a container so you measure only the contents. Put a padded mailer on the scale, press tare, add your product, and you get just the product weight. The hold function locks the weight reading on screen even after you remove the package, which is handy for recording measurements when the display is far away.

Built-in vs separate display

A separate or remote display panel is the single biggest quality-of-life upgrade in our testing. When you weigh a 40-pound box on a built-in display scale, the package often blocks your view of the screen. The Rollo, ACCUTECK, and DYMO all solve this with a wired remote display.

Power options and battery life

Most modern shipping scales run on AC power with batteries as backup. The MUNBYN IPS03 goes a step further with USB-C rechargeable power, which is convenient for desk setups without spare outlets. Look for AAA or AA batteries rather than proprietary packs, since those are easier to replace on the road.

Software integration matters for high-volume sellers

If you process 50 or more shipments per week, a scale that connects to your shipping software saves hours. The Rollo, DYMO S100, and MUNBYN all export weight data directly to Pirate Ship, Stamps.com, ShipStation, and Shopify. Cheaper scales require manual entry, which adds up fast.

How does a shipping scale work?

Shipping scales use digital load cell sensors to measure weight and display results on an LCD screen. Place your package on the platform, wait for the reading to stabilize, then record the weight or send it to shipping software. Features like tare (zeroing container weight) and hold (locking the display) improve usability for repeated weighings.
